John Wick director Chad Stahelski is a big fan of Star Warsand he would really like to try directing a Star Wars films for Disney and Lucasfilm. During a recent interview on the Happy Sad Confused podcast, Stahelski revealed that he has ideas about what he would do with the franchise and wonders if Disney could outlast him. He said:
“I’m a Star Wars guy, like the first Star Wars changed the course of my life. Maybe someday out there, Disney, if you’re listening. I’d give it a try. I challenge you to see if Disney can survive. ” Myself.”

Stahelski also said that when it comes to Marvel Studios, he would also like to try his hand at directing a Blade film if the opportunity arose. He said:
“Of all the things out there, I’d give Blade a shot in a second. Like it’s something that gets under my skin, like ‘Ah! I’d give that a shot.'”
He would be a great choice for that franchise too! While it’s a shame that Disney probably won’t consider bringing him into Star Wars or Marvel, Stahelski still has some great projects in development that will keep him busy, like Highlanders, Ghost of Tsushima, John Wick: Chapter 5and more.
